In India, Many Top Athletes Are Working On The Railroad
February 9, 2010
– New York Times
Cricket is a national obsession in India. Its stars dominate the headlines and devour almost all the sponsorship deals. Aspiring Olympians can find financial support harder to come by.
Historically, the government offered little help, and corporations were reluctant to sponsor those who competed in obscure sports. This reality led many athletes to a surprising destination: jobs with the Indian railway.
